{| |- | Artif was short for Artificer. It wasn't a rank, it was a position. Each unit had one and they were basically a mechanic or repair person that took care of military equipment. |}

A Lieutenant was the lowest rank of an officer. Usually an officer had training and was commissioned to serve as an officer. However, in some state units, an officer was picked by an election from the other soldiers.The Lieutenant usually commanded part of a company or about 20 or 30 men. There were two levels of officer rank using the term Lieutenant. The first(lowest) was 2nd Lieutenant and the next rank was 1st Lieutenant. Then the next rank in his promotion would be Captain and then Major.
The Confederacy had huge expenditures during the US Civil War. This hampered the rate of pay for the common soldier at the rank of private. Pay for them was $11 per month.
